About the Project
The Tampa Bay Rays are developing a state-of-the-art ballpark at Hillsborough College in Tampa's Westshore district, targeting a 2029 opening. This public-private partnership anchors the Champions Quarter mixed-use district. With 11,500 premium seats designed to set new MLB benchmarks, Legends Global seeks exceptional leaders to drive this transformational project.
